Research of Parallel Control Strategy Based on Optimization Theory in Large-scale Weapon Equipment
To solve the issue that sequential control usingin a large-scale complex weapon equipment takes much preparation time of war.a design based on parallel controI is proposed.It depicts the constraints network model and presents the decomposition-collaborative modeI of parallel control.In the paper,it discusses the solving strategy of the model,establishes collaborative algorithm containing constraint conflict and optimization object function.The solving strategy can keep the control really optimal and keep the system running normally in case ofconflict.
